RAM usage constantly grows on _nginx -s reload_
Having modsecurity rules loaded (even with _modsecurity off_) causes RAM usage to grow with each _nginx -s reload_ and ultimately leads nginx to stuck with messages like:

Expected behavior
'RAM used' should not steadily grow and should stay around the same level as it does for example without modsecurity rules loaded (in which case 'ram used' stays about 300 MB)

hi,
in my case, the issue, i think it was because i was loading the rules on each server directive which means many times as the number of server directives. Moving the loding of the rules on the main nginx.conf file fixed 2 issues: 1)The memory leak one which is the current issue and also 2)the slow start of nginx

We are also experiencing a memory leak on reload signal. It seems that the leak started manifesting when we enabled SecAuditLog /dev/stdout in our rule set (however, we have not confirmed this yet). On reload, the memory of the master process consistently grows about 6 MB.
The leak is definitely present in the latest v3/master branch (afefda53c69bb17e2ec16d24dd6fbc2c8fd7d063) but it seems that versionv3.0.4 is fine. By bisecting the changes I identified commit 7a48245aed517c5cba0455b5d4e99cdaea14129e as the culprit. I tried to track the leak to a specific call-stack with the memleak script (top 10 outstanding allocations after 60s), however it was not very helpful (even for debug builds with optimizations disabled, may be limitation of the script):

I've compiled the library in v3/master, v3/dev/3.1 and v3/dev/3.1-experimental and I see memory leaks in v3/master and v3/dev/3.1 once I reload nginx, I don麓t see them in v3/dev/3.1-experimental as expected since the last commit there is with the fix. The size of the leaks is directly proportional on the amount of rules you have loaded.
We would use the experimental branch, however we are using owasp crs as well and their rules depend on ctl:forceRequestBodyVariable which is not supported in the experimental branch, so I was wondering how much effort it would take to port the fix on the experimental branch to a more up to date branch like master or dev/3.1.
